Springer Medizin (www.springermedizin.de) is a provider of high-quality specialist information and services for all professionals in the German-speaking healthcare sector. The product range includes journals, newspapers, books, and extensive digital offerings for all areas of human medicine, dentistry, pharmacy, and various professions in health policy. The publishing products are characterized by excellent networking – both with scientific professional societies and associations, and with editors and specialist authors. Springer Medizin is part of Springer Nature.

Your Responsibilities

In your 24-month training as a specialist editor according to the guidelines of the German Journalists' Association, you will be taught the practical foundations of the journalistic profession and will actively participate from the beginning:

  • You will manage a medical journal in the editorial team with increasing personal responsibility, from topic planning to the printed edition.
  • You will get experts to talk and doctors to write.
  • You will refine raw text modules into illustrated articles.
  • You will report in words and pictures from national and international congresses.
  • You will hold the reins of magazine production and work closely with layout, advertising sales, and the online editorial team.
  • You will have a direct line to professional societies and associations.
  • You will commission external authors and maintain contact with editors, publishers, and opinion leaders.
